A heavy, rounded geometric sans with broad proportions and compact internal counters. Strokes are uniform and sturdy, with smooth curves, simplified joins, and minimal modulation, giving the letterforms a clean, poster-like solidity. Terminals tend toward squared cuts softened by the overall roundness, and the design keeps a consistent rhythm across caps and lowercase, with single-storey forms where expected and generous, circular bowls.
Best suited to display work where strong presence and quick recognition matter—headlines, posters, brand marks, packaging, and short UI or signage labels. It can also work for punchy pull quotes or promotional copy when set with comfortable size and line spacing to preserve clarity.
The overall tone is upbeat and approachable while still feeling assertive and attention-grabbing. Its rounded geometry reads contemporary and friendly, making it feel at home in energetic branding and bold messaging rather than formal editorial settings.
The design appears intended to deliver maximum impact with a friendly, geometric voice: a sturdy sans built for bold statements, simple shapes, and consistent visual mass across letters and numbers.
Spacing appears relatively tight in the sample text, and the dense weight plus small apertures can cause counters to fill in at smaller sizes. Numerals follow the same robust, rounded construction, maintaining a cohesive, chunky texture across mixed alphanumeric setting.
